Kiln Dried Firewood: The Superior Choice for Burning

Wiki Article

When it comes to comfort and burning power, kiln-dried firewood stands out as the best option. Unlike wet wood, kiln dried beech lumber which can waste valuable heat and produce a cloudy fire, kiln-dried logs offer a cleaner burn. The process of kiln-drying reduces most of the dampness, resulting in higher BTU rating and less smoke production. This means more convenient lighting, minimal creosote build-up in your stack, and a overall more enjoyable fireside ambiance .

Deciding Timber Pellets vs. Firewood : Which is Suitable To Your Residence ?

When evaluating fueling your home , the choice between fuel nuggets and logs can be challenging. Firewood offers a traditional charm and the scent of crackling wood, but demands significant labor for chopping and warehousing. In contrast , compressed fuel are simple to use, keep , and combust with increased effectiveness , yielding less byproduct. Ultimately, the optimal choice copyrights on your resources, area , and personal preferences .

Benefits of Kiln Dried Firewood: Less Work, More Heat

Switching to processed firewood offers a remarkable benefit for homeowners who appreciate a heating system. Usually, splitting and drying firewood can be a time-consuming task, requiring considerable time. Kiln-dried wood, however, arrives with a low moisture content, meaning less time and exertion are required on seasoning. Furthermore, because its decreased moisture amount, kiln-dried wood heats significantly more thoroughly, producing greater heat and resulting in a warmer living space . You’ll also experience fewer soot deposits, assisting chimney residue and minimizing the risk of a chimney fire .

Understanding Hardwood Firewood Types & Their Burning Qualities

Selecting the best firewood for your fireplace can drastically impact your warmth and the overall experience . Hardwoods, such as oak , sugar maple , white ash , birch , and pecan hickory, generally provide better burning characteristics compared to softwoods. They tend to ignite slower , producing increased warmth and a sustained combustion period. Still, each variety has its unique upsides; for instance, hickory is known for its powerful heat, while ash offers a relatively tidy burn. Proper drying – reducing the water content to around 20% – is essential for all hardwood varieties to secure maximum burning efficiency .
